Abstract
Building Information Modeling (BIM) has emerged as a transformative technology in the field of Quantity Surveying, offering new possibilities for improving cost estimation accuracy and enhancing project management processes. This thesis investigates the application of BIM in Quantity Surveying for cost estimation and project management, focusing on its potential benefits, challenges, and implications for the industry. The research methodology involves a comprehensive review of relevant literature, case studies, and interviews with industry experts to gather insights into current practices and future trends. Chapter one provides an introduction to the research topic, outlining the background, problem statement, objectives, limitations, scope, significance of the study, structure of the thesis, and definition of key terms. The literature review in chapter two examines ten key areas related to BIM in Quantity Surveying, including its history, benefits, challenges, adoption trends, software tools, cost estimation methods, project management applications, interoperability issues, training requirements, and future prospects. Chapter three details the research methodology, encompassing eight key components such as research design, data collection methods, sample selection, data analysis techniques, validity and reliability considerations, ethical considerations, limitations of the study, and potential areas for future research. Chapter four presents a detailed discussion of the research findings, analyzing the implications of applying BIM in Quantity Surveying for cost estimation and project management. The findings reveal that BIM can significantly enhance cost estimation accuracy by providing detailed 3D models with embedded data for material quantities and cost calculations. Moreover, BIM facilitates better project management through improved visualization, clash detection, scheduling, and coordination among project stakeholders. However, challenges such as high initial costs, lack of standardization, training requirements, and data interoperability issues need to be addressed for successful BIM implementation in Quantity Surveying. In conclusion, chapter five summarizes the key findings of the study and offers recommendations for industry practitioners, educators, and policymakers to leverage BIM effectively in Quantity Surveying for cost estimation and project management. The thesis contributes to the growing body of knowledge on the application of BIM in Quantity Surveying and provides valuable insights for advancing the adoption of this technology in the construction industry. Thesis Overview

The project titled "Application of Building Information Modeling (BIM) in Quantity Surveying for Cost Estimation and Project Management" aims to explore the integration of BIM technology in the field of Quantity Surveying to enhance cost estimation accuracy and improve project management practices. Building Information Modeling (BIM) has emerged as a powerful tool in the construction industry, offering a collaborative platform for creating and managing digital representations of physical and functional characteristics of structures. In the context of Quantity Surveying, BIM technology presents opportunities to streamline cost estimation processes, enhance project planning, and facilitate better decision-making throughout the project lifecycle.
